Category: Electronic Component
Use: Voltage Regulator
Characteristics: High efficiency, low dropout voltage, compact size
Package: SOT-23-5
Essence: Linear voltage regulator
Packaging/Quantity: Tape and Reel, 3000 units per reel

The S-1000N15-M5T1G is a linear voltage regulator that operates by continuously adjusting the resistance between the input and output terminals to maintain a constant output voltage. It achieves this by dissipating excess energy as heat, resulting in a regulated output voltage.
